Major Theater Chains with Reclining Seats

Several major theater chains have embraced the trend of reclining seats, making them a standard feature in many of their locations. Some of the most notable chains include:

  1. AMC Theatres: AMC has been a pioneer in introducing reclining seats across its theaters. Their “AMC Signature Recliners” are available in many locations, providing a luxurious experience for moviegoers.

  2. Regal Cinemas: Regal has also adopted reclining seats in many of its theaters, offering the “Regal Recliner” as part of their premium seating options.

  3. Cinemark: Cinemark’s “Cinemark XD” theaters often feature reclining seats, enhancing the viewing experience with added comfort.

  4. Alamo Drafthouse: Known for its unique approach to cinema, Alamo Drafthouse offers reclining seats in many of its locations, along with a full menu of food and drinks.

  5. Marcus Theatres: Marcus Theatres has introduced “DreamLounger” reclining seats in many of its locations, providing a comfortable and relaxing environment for moviegoers.

Benefits of Reclining Seats

Reclining seats offer several benefits that contribute to a more enjoyable movie-watching experience:

  1. Comfort: The primary advantage of reclining seats is the comfort they provide. Moviegoers can adjust the seat to their preferred position, allowing them to relax and enjoy the film without discomfort.

  2. Space: Reclining seats often come with more legroom, reducing the feeling of being cramped and allowing for a more spacious and comfortable experience.

  3. Immersive Experience: By reclining, viewers can feel more immersed in the film, as the seating position can enhance the sense of being part of the action on screen.

  4. Luxury: Reclining seats add a touch of luxury to the movie-going experience, making it feel more like a special occasion rather than just a routine outing.

  5. Health Benefits: For those who suffer from back pain or other physical discomforts, reclining seats can provide relief by allowing for a more ergonomic seating position.

Q&A

Q: Are reclining seats available in all movie theaters? A: No, not all movie theaters have reclining seats. However, many major theater chains, such as AMC, Regal, and Cinemark, offer reclining seats in many of their locations.

Q: Do reclining seats cost extra? A: In some theaters, reclining seats may be part of a premium seating option and could cost extra. However, in many cases, the cost is included in the standard ticket price.

Q: Can I reserve a reclining seat in advance? A: Yes, most theaters that offer reclining seats allow you to reserve your seat in advance, either online or at the box office.

Q: Are reclining seats suitable for children? A: Reclining seats are generally suitable for children, but it’s always a good idea to check with the theater to ensure that the seats are appropriate for younger viewers.

Q: Do reclining seats come with additional features? A: Some theaters offer additional features with their reclining seats, such as cup holders, tray tables, or even USB charging ports. It’s best to check with the specific theater for details.
